The CMS (Center for Medicare and Medicaid Services) does not yet recognize Freestanding Emergency Centers which is why Angleton Emergency Room cannot currently accept the following medical insurances: Medicaid, Medicare, and Tricare.
Texas Senate Bill 2425
Senate Bill 425, passed by the Texas Legislature during the 84th Regular Session, requires all FECs to post notice of the following:
- This is a Freestanding Emergency Medical Care Facility
- This facility charges rates comparable to a hospital Emergency Room and may charge a facility fee
- A physician providing medical care at this facility may bill separately from the facility for the medical care provided to you
